Output 70fdff3a8b845218176b6853e9f0cfe9669d9a9543f095cd22601fe474c1528b:74

value
3779549
script pubkey
OP_0 OP_PUSHBYTES_20 3a8b834841eec735c4a5b9f42e82ae90f14ae36e
address
bc1q829cxjzpamrnt399h86zaq4wjrc54cmwua86aq
transaction
70fdff3a8b845218176b6853e9f0cfe9669d9a9543f095cd22601fe474c1528b
spent
true